Summary

Job Description

As a Consultant-Experience Design, you are responsible for gathering requirements, creating schedules, planning, delivery and mitigate any risks which hampers the timeline of the project.

Overview of latest technologies which directly or indirectly influence the design.

This includes working on different media such as websites, applications, native and hybrid apps across platforms.

You will be responsible for achieving a world-class experience in our internal-facing applications and platforms.

As a consultant, you are also expected to take control of the lifecycle of a project and follow-up with testing.


About the Job

  • Participate in requirements gathering to elicit and define a process and to come up with a plan which identifies gaps and risks.
  • Prepare detailed schedule for an given project by carefully analyzing the efforts and dependencies
  • Meet with Project owners to understand the project and prepare a plan defining the deliverables and scope.
  • Collaborate with cross functional teams across the lifecycle for evolving the concept for a user experience project, putting together functional prototypes and testing the prototype or end-product.
  • Create best in class user experience with elaborate planning and execution strategy.
  • Define visual language for consistent user focus.
  • Participate in user research and testing, gather insights that inform the experience.
  • Create frameworks and style guides for UI.
  • Improve processes that will directly or indirectly influence productivity.
  • Bring thought leadership in engagements with stakeholders, and be a positive influencer about the need for UX in all engagements.


Requirements

  • Good communication skills
  • Excellent critical thinking & analytical skills with an ability for problem finding and analysis
  • Demonstrated ability to apply design thinking
  • Ability to collaborate and influence (with and without formal authority) business stakeholders, designers and development teams.
  • Focus on collaboration to achieve outcomes
  • Ability to plan and manage projects with or without guidance and thrive in ambiguity.
  • A design school degree is an added advantage.


Min Qualification: Bachelor’s Degree (Full time)

Work Experience: 7 to 9 years

Notice Period: Immediate to 30 days

Work Location: Bangalore

Responsibilities to handle – Requirements Gathering, Planning and Prioritizing, Though leadership, User research, Solution Definition, User Testing, Production, Project Sign off and closure & Org/Unit Initiatives.
